Online drug buying describes buying prescription and over the counter medications through the web. Platforms vary from digital arms of conventional, relied on brick-and-mortar chain drug stores to standalone e-commerce websites running totally in the virtual area.
For numerous, particularly those with persistent conditions, movement issues, or individuals residing in remote locations, online drug stores are a lifeline. They eliminate logistical barriers to healthcare, using automated refills, discreet product packaging, and frequently, more competitive prices through online-only discount rates.

You can verify an online drug store in the U.S. by checking out the NABP site (safe.American Pharmacy) to inspect if the company is accredited. In other nations, seek advice from the national health regulatory company's pc registry of certified pharmacies.
If you believe a medication is fake-- whether it tastes weird, looks different, or triggers unforeseen side impacts-- stop taking it right away. Report the incident to your recommending medical professional, your local health authority, and the platform where you acquired the item.
Typically, yes. Online drug stores have lower overhead costs and can use competitive rates, bulk discount rates, and generic alternatives. However, customers must always weigh cost savings versus security and validate that the low rate is not a red flag for counterfeit items.
